Background
The main points of selection and arrangement of the air filters with different levels of air cleanliness in the dust-free room are as follows: for 300000-grade air purification treatment, a sub-high efficiency filter can be adopted to replace a high efficiency filter; air purification treatment of 100-grade, 10000-grade and 100000-grade air cleanliness adopts three-grade filters of a primary filter, a middle filter and a high-efficiency filter; the medium-efficiency or high-efficiency air filter is preferably selected according to the rated air quantity or less; the middle-effect air filter is preferably arranged in a positive pressure section for purifying air and adjusting; the high efficiency or sub-high efficiency air filter is preferably located at the end of a clean air conditioning system.
The existing dust-free chamber on the market is used for processing products in a dust-free environment and is widely applied to the fields of food, medicine, bioengineering, precise electronics and the like, but for air sterilization of the dust-free chamber, air carrying bacteria is discharged into the dust-free workshop due to the fact that air circulation is needed, so that the environment quality is reduced, the installation and fixation are not facilitated during sterilization, and the operation difficulty is increased; and the sterilization is not beneficial to the removal of all bacteria, the breeding of the bacteria in a dust-free room is easy to cause, and the production of products in a workshop is not beneficial. Referring to fig. 1-4, a super-clean sterilization device for a clean room comprises a box body 20 with a square structure and gas collecting hoods 1 symmetrically arranged on one side of the box body 20, wherein the gas collecting hoods 1 are fixedly connected to the outer side wall of the box body 20, the gas collecting hoods 1 penetrate through the side wall of the box body 20 and are connected with the end portions of gas inlet pipes 2, a water tank 17 is arranged at the bottom of the gas inlet pipes 2, the gas inlet pipes 2 penetrate through a bottom plate 14 and extend to the inner cavity of the water tank 17, a guide plate 18 is fixedly connected to the bottom of the inner cavity of the water tank 17, an exhaust fan 21 is fixedly connected to the side wall inside the top of the gas inlet pipes 2, the exhaust fan 21 is arranged at the joint of the gas inlet pipes 2 and the gas collecting hoods 1, a bottom plate 14 is arranged above the water tank 17, a plurality of through holes 13 are arranged on the bottom plate 14, and a partition plate 3 is arranged between the bottom plate 14 and the box body 20.

The four corners of the end face of the bottom of the box body 20 are provided with rollers 16, and one side of the box body 20 is fixedly connected with a handrail 25.
The inner cavity of the box 20 is provided with two groups of ultraviolet sterilizing lamps 12, the ultraviolet sterilizing lamps 12 are respectively and fixedly arranged on the inner cavity of the box body 20 and the partition plate 3, and an electric heating net 4 is arranged above the ultraviolet sterilizing lamps 12.
The top of box 20 is provided with exhaust fan 6, the top of exhaust fan 6 is provided with protection network 22, protection network 22 is installed in air exit 5 department.
An access door 23 is movably connected to one side of the box body 20, and a handrail 25 is fixedly connected to the outer side of the access door 23.
This application is when using, remove suitable position through gyro wheel 16 and handrail 25, from inlet tube 19 with pond 17 injection quantitative rivers, the air enters into water tank 20 bottom by intake pipe 2, the air that contains impurity and dust is through the purification back in pond 17, through the through-hole on the bottom plate 14, after the disinfection of ultraviolet sterilamp 12, heat sterilization through electric heating net 4, with the inside splendid attire antiseptic solution of disinfect box 11, work through water pump 8 makes the antiseptic solution in the disinfect box 11 carry to disinfection shower nozzle 7 department after through connecting pipe 9, the antiseptic solution flows from disinfection shower nozzle 7 department, get into dustless room along with the air after the evaporation of part antiseptic solution, disinfect the back to the dustless room, air after will disinfecting through exhaust fan 6 is discharged from air exit 5, after water uses the certain period, discharge to the drain pipe through the guide plate, conveniently change fresh water.
